Lee Valley, Omaha, NE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Lee Valley?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Lee Valley Studio Apartments | $900 | $690 | $1,467 |
Lee Valley 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,186 | $695 | $2,065 |
Lee Valley 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,512 | $855 | $2,370 |
Lee Valley 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,670 | $965 | $3,180 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Lee Valley
How much are Studio apartments in Lee Valley?
There are currently 26 Studio Apartments in Lee Valley with rent ranges from $690 to $1,467 with an average price of $900.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Lee Valley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Lee Valley ranges from $695 to $2,065 with an average monthly rent of $1,186.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Lee Valley c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Lee Valley range from $855 to $2,370.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,512.
How expensive are Lee Valley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 24 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Lee Valley on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$965 to $3,180 - averaging $1,670 for the location.
